What are the zeros of the quadratic function in the graph?

A) -4,2
B) -8
C) -4, -2
D) 2, 4

Answer:

C) -4, -2

Explanation:

The zeros are the values of x where the graph crosses the x-axis. Those values are -4 and -2.
